Third Circuit Strikes Down COPA AgainThe Child Online Protection Act (COPA) suffers from a slew of fatal flaws that render the law unconstitutional under the First Amendment, the Third U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als has ruled. The decision, handed down on July 22, comes after nearly a decade of litigation including two trips to the U.S. Supreme Court and marks the sixth time that a court has blocked the law from going into effect.
